Transaction 20856a7a6a28d46af55745968c3221493698cd47b0ed691137266b00ed1b5787
1 Input
2 Outputs
- 20856a7a6a28d46af55745968c3221493698cd47b0ed691137266b00ed1b5787:0
- 20856a7a6a28d46af55745968c3221493698cd47b0ed691137266b00ed1b5787:1
value 1380490
address 194mbwLRPL81BJ82wuPPoommHrcMcpP1fH
value 1509071
address 1HFtYwzBDarB7n5ac6d3rzCGE3i2fQQNg5